Question
Number of ways in which 25 identical pens can be distributed among Keshav, Madhav, Mukund and Radhika such that at least 1, 2, 3 and 4 pens are given to Keshav, Madhav, Mukund and Radhika respectively, is -
Options
A.18C4
B.28C3
C.24C3
D.18C3
